数据库常用linux命令大全

worktile 其他 49

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ux系统中,有很多常用的命令可以来操作和管理数据库。下面是一些常用的Linux命令,用来对数据库进行操作:

    1. mysql:这个命令可以用来启动 MySQL Shell 或者进入 MySQL Shell 界面。在 Shell 中,可以执行各种数据库操作,例如创建数据库、创建表、插入数据、更新数据等。

    2. mysqldump:这个命令可以用来备份 MySQL 数据库。可以使用以下命令将整个数据库备份到一个文件中:
    mysqldump -u username -p database_name > backup.sql
    这个命令将会提示输入密码,并将数据库备份到 backup.sql 文件中。

    3. mysqladmin:这个命令可以用来管理 MySQL 数据库。例如,可以使用以下命令来创建一个新的数据库:
    mysqladmin -u username -p create database_name
    这个命令将会提示输入密码,并创建一个名为 database_name 的数据库。

    4. mysqlimport:这个命令用来将数据从文件导入到 MySQL 数据库中。可以使用以下命令来导入数据:
    mysqlimport -u username -p database_name filename
    这个命令将会提示输入密码,并将 filename 文件中的数据导入到 database_name 数据库中。

    5. mysqlshow:这个命令用来显示 MySQL 数据库中的表和其他对象的信息。可以使用以下命令来显示数据库中的所有表:
    mysqlshow -u username -p database_name
    这个命令将会提示输入密码,并显示 database_name 数据库中的所有表。

    6. mysqlcheck:这个命令用来检查和修复 MySQL 数据库中的表。可以使用以下命令来检查数据库中的所有表:
    mysqlcheck -u username -p –check database_name
    这个命令将会提示输入密码,并检查 database_name 数据库中的所有表。

    7. mysql_secure_installation:这个命令用来增强 MySQL 的安全性。在运行这个命令之后,会提示你设置 MySQL 的根密码、删除匿名用户、禁止远程 root 登录、删除 test 数据库等。

    以上是一些常用的 Linux 命令,用来对数据库进行操作和管理。使用这些命令,你可以在 Linux 系统上更加方便地进行数据库操作。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库常用的Linux命令有很多,下面是一些常见的:

    1. `mysql`: 启动MySQL数据库客户端,可以在终端上进行MySQL的数据操作。例如,可以使用`mysql -u 用户名 -p`命令登录MySQL,然后输入密码进行操作。

    2. `mysqldump`: 该命令可以用于备份数据库,可以导出整个数据库或者部分表。语法为`mysqldump -u 用户名 -p 数据库名 > 导出文件.sql`。

    3. `mysqladmin`: 用于管理MySQL服务器。例如,可以使用`mysqladmin -u 用户名 -p create 数据库名`命令创建一个新的数据库。

    4. `mysqlshow`: 用来显示MySQL服务器的数据库列表。可以使用`mysqlshow -u 用户名 -p`命令检查服务器上的数据库。

    5. `mysqlimport`: 用于将数据从文件导入到MySQL数据库中。语法为`mysqlimport -u 用户名 -p 数据库名 导入文件名`。

    6. `mysqlcheck`: 可以检查和修复MySQL数据库中的表。例如,使用`mysqlcheck -u 用户名 -p –auto-repair –optimize 数据库名`命令可以检查和优化数据库。

    7. `mysql_upgrade`: 在升级MySQL版本后使用该命令可以升级系统中的MySQL数据库。

    8. `mysql_secure_installation`: 这是一个用于设置MySQL root用户密码和其他安全选项的交互式脚本。使用命令`mysql_secure_installation`会开始一个交互式的安装过程。

    9. `mysqlslap`: 用于模拟多个并发的用户连接来测试MySQL服务器的性能。可以使用`mysqlslap -u 用户名 -p -c 连接数 -i 执行次数`来运行压力测试。

    10. `show processlist`: 用于查看当前MySQL服务器上的活动进程和其详细信息。可以使用`show processlist`命令在MySQL客户端中执行。

    以上是一些常用的MySQL数据库的Linux命令,可以用来管理和操作数据库。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在使用数据库时,常常需要使用Linux命令行进行一些操作。下面是一些常用的Linux命令大全,包括数据库的安装、配置、管理等操作流程。

    ### 1. 安装数据库

    #### 1.1 下载数据库安装包

    “`shell
    wget https://www.mysql.com/downloads/.tar.gz
    “`

    #### 1.2 解压安装包

    “`shell
    tar xvf .tar.gz
    “`

    #### 1.3 创建数据库安装目录

    “`shell
    sudo mkdir /usr/local/
    “`

    #### 1.4 将解压后的文件复制到安装目录

    “`shell
    sudo cp -a / /usr/local/
    “`

    #### 1.5 配置环境变量

    “`shell
    echo ‘export PATH=$PATH:/usr/local//bin’ >> ~/.bashrc
    source ~/.bashrc
    “`

    ### 2. 启动数据库

    #### 2.1 启动数据库服务器

    “`shell
    sudo /usr/local//bin/ start
    “`

    #### 2.2 连接到数据库

    “`shell
    sudo /usr/local//bin/
    “`

    ### 3. 数据库管理

    #### 3.1 创建数据库

    “`shell
    CREATE DATABASE ;
    “`

    #### 3.2 删除数据库

    “`shell
    DROP DATABASE ;
    “`

    #### 3.3 切换数据库

    “`shell
    USE ;
    “`

    #### 3.4 显示数据库列表

    “`shell
    SHOW DATABASES;
    “`

    #### 3.5 导入/导出数据库

    “`shell
    # 导入
    mysql -u -p <

    # 导出
    mysqldump -u -p > “`

    #### 3.6 创建表

    “`shell
    CREATE TABLE (
    ,
    ,

    );
    “`

    #### 3.7 插入数据

    “`shell
    INSERT INTO (, , …)
    VALUES (, , …);
    “`

    #### 3.8 查询数据

    “`shell
    SELECT , , …
    FROM WHERE ;
    “`

    #### 3.9 更新数据

    “`shell
    UPDATE SET = , = , …
    WHERE ;
    “`

    #### 3.10 删除数据

    “`shell
    DELETE FROM WHERE ;
    “`

    #### 3.11 运行SQL脚本

    “`shell
    mysql -u -p < “`

    ### 4. 数据库备份和恢复

    #### 4.1 备份数据库

    “`shell
    mysqldump -u -p > “`

    #### 4.2 恢复数据库

    “`shell
    mysql -u -p < “`

    ### 5. 数据库用户管理

    #### 5.1 创建用户

    “`shell
    CREATE USER ‘‘@’localhost’ IDENTIFIED BY ‘‘;
    “`

    #### 5.2 授权用户访问数据库

    “`shell
    GRANT ALL PRIVILEGES ON .* TO ‘‘@’localhost’;
    “`

    #### 5.3 撤销用户访问数据库权限

    “`shell
    REVOKE ALL PRIVILEGES ON .* FROM ‘‘@’localhost’;
    “`

    #### 5.4 刷新权限

    “`shell
    FLUSH PRIVILEGES;
    “`

    以上是一些常用的Linux命令大全,在实际使用中可能还会有其他操作需要使用到特定的命令。希望这些命令能对你有所帮助!

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部